It is used by police departments, law enforcement agencies and security agencies to notify the public about a criminal or offender that the authorities want to arrest. Such posters are put up in public places and distributed to the people of the country to identify the person if they see the person mentioned above. the poster. The required media templates are provided in Microsoft word to help people facilitate such media.

Need for information notices are widely used around the world to inform the public about people who the police or security agencies consider to be a danger to society. The purpose of distributing these flyers is to inform the country about the criminals as well as to inform the authorities if they are found somewhere. The poster shows information such as the person’s name, visual or sketch of the criminal or the wanted person, height, body shape and other relevant information etc.

The history of the Old West that required posters actually goes back centuries. In 1919, before the poster was introduced, law enforcement began issuing documents called Identification Orders or IOs. The first IO of 1919 by William N. Bishop is considered the first tabernacle. The document includes his photo, type of crime when he was found, and criminal history. Finally, the card also attached fingerprints. In the early 1930s, the Department of Justice began releasing documents that were needed for criminals, such as John Dillinger. The form of the poster was published in a type of bulletin called Fugitive Wanted. The FBI quickly approved the posters. The first classified document was the 10 Most Wanted Fugitive program in 1950. Then the document became a model or standard series. This is what defines design.
